Oliver is more popular, ranked #3 compared to Camillo at #5476 in the United States.
Camillo means "young ceremonial attendant, acolyte" (Etruscan-Latin origin). Oliver means "olive tree" (Latin origin).
Camillo is primarily a boy name. Oliver is primarily a boy name.
